[
https://issues.apache.org/jira/browse/IOTDB-1393?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17440262#comment-17440262
]
刘珍 commented on IOTDB-1393:
---------------------------
master 0073a28384cdb84e9469dbf98705ab158dd43a31 :
seed_nodes=192.168.130.4:9003,192.168.130.10:9003,192.168.130.11:9003,192.168.130.13:9003,192.168.130.19:9003
default_replica_num=1
SQL:
CREATE TIMESERIES root.devices.wf03.wt01.ts0 WITH DATATYPE=BOOLEAN,
ENCODING=PLAIN, compression=UNCOMPRESSED
create timeseries root.devices.wf03.wt01.ts1(elec_meter) with datatype=INT32,
encoding=RLE, compression=SNAPPY,MAX_POINT_NUMBER=3 tags(tag1=t1, tag2=t2)
attributes(attr1=a1, attr2=a2)
create timeseries root.devices.wf03.wt01.ts2 with datatype=INT64, encoding=RLE,
compression=LZ4 tags(tag1=t1, tag2=t2) attributes(attr1=a1, attr2=a2)
RESULT:
IoTDB> CREATE TIMESERIES root.devices.wf03.wt01.ts0 WITH DATATYPE=BOOLEAN,
ENCODING=PLAIN, compression=UNCOMPRESSED
Msg: 401: Error occurred while parsing SQL to physical plan: line 1:23
mismatched input 'devices' expecting ID
IoTDB> create timeseries root.devices.wf03.wt01.ts1(elec_meter) with
datatype=INT32, encoding=RLE, compression=SNAPPY,MAX_POINT_NUMBER=3
tags(tag1=t1, tag2=t2) attributes(attr1=a1, attr2=a2)
Msg: 401: Error occurred while parsing SQL to physical plan: line 1:23
mismatched input 'devices' expecting ID
IoTDB> create timeseries root.devices.wf03.wt01.ts2 with datatype=INT64,
encoding=RLE, compression=LZ4 tags(tag1=t1, tag2=t2) attributes(attr1=a1,
attr2=a2)
Msg: 401: Error occurred while parsing SQL to physical plan: line 1:23
mismatched input 'devices' expecting ID
IoTDB>
!screenshot-1.png!
> Request timed out when create time series
> -----------------------------------------
>
> Key: IOTDB-1393
> URL: https://issues.apache.org/jira/browse/IOTDB-1393
> Project: Apache IoTDB
> Issue Type: Bug
> Components: Core/Cluster
> Affects Versions: 0.12.0
> Reporter: LuMing
> Priority: Major
> Attachments: screenshot-1.png
>
>
> 1.client connected
> 2.execute statement
> CREATE TIMESERIES root.devices.wf03.wt01.ts0 WITH DATATYPE=BOOLEAN,
> ENCODING=PLAIN, compression=UNCOMPRESSED
> create timeseries root.devices.wf03.wt01.ts1(elec_meter) with
> datatype=INT32, encoding=RLE, compression=SNAPPY,MAX_POINT_NUMBER=3
> tags(tag1=t1, tag2=t2) attributes(attr1=a1, attr2=a2)
> create timeseries root.devices.wf03.wt01.ts2 with datatype=INT64,
> encoding=RLE, compression=LZ4 tags(tag1=t1, tag2=t2) attributes(attr1=a1,
> attr2=a2)3.result
> 3. result
> !https://clouddevops.huawei.com/vision-file-storage/api/file/download/upload-v2/2021/4/18/z00293891/8ccad779814e46faaadc92ad27397141/image.png!
> 4. log segments
> 2021-05-18 19:39:07,430 | DEBUG | [DataClientThread-5] | Meta: synchronizing
> commitIndex -1/0 | org.apache.iotdb.cluster.server.member.RaftMember
> (RaftMember.java:906)
> 2021-05-18 19:39:07,473 | DEBUG |
> [Data(node1:22250)-HeartbeatThread@1621328224936] | Data(node1:22250):
> Heartbeat from leader Node(internalIp:node1, metaPort:22250,
> nodeIdentifier:-1394469830, dataPort:22252, clientPort:22260, clientIp:node1)
> is still valid | org.apache.iotdb.cluster.server.heartbeat.HeartbeatThread
> (HeartbeatThread.java:100)
> 2021-05-18 19:39:07,473 | DEBUG |
> [Data(node2:22250)-HeartbeatThread@1621328224966] | Data(node2:22250):
> Heartbeat from leader Node(internalIp:node2, metaPort:22250,
> nodeIdentifier:-1395157557, dataPort:22252, clientPort:22260, clientIp:node2)
> is still valid | org.apache.iotdb.cluster.server.heartbeat.HeartbeatThread
> (HeartbeatThread.java:100)
> 2021-05-18 19:39:07,486 | DEBUG |
> [Data(node3:22250)-HeartbeatThread@1621328224906] | Data(node3:22250): Send
> heartbeat to 2 followers |
> org.apache.iotdb.cluster.server.heartbeat.HeartbeatThread
> (HeartbeatThread.java:150)
> 2021-05-18 19:39:08,005 | DEBUG | [MetaHeartbeatClientThread-1] | Meta:
> Inconsistent log found, leaderCommit: 0-6, localCommit: -1--1, localLast: 0-6
> | org.apache.iotdb.cluster.server.member.RaftMember (RaftMember.java:423)
> *2021-05-18 19:39:08,431 | WARN | [DataClientThread-5] | Meta: Failed to
> synchronize with the leader after 20018ms |
> *org.apache.iotdb.cluster.server.member.RaftMember (RaftMember.java:927)
> 2021-05-18 19:39:08,432 | DEBUG | [DataClientThread-5] | Exception occurred
> when applying seriesPath: root.devices.wf03.wt01.ts2, resultDataType: INT64,
> encoding: RLE, compression: LZ4, tagOffset: -1,term:19,index:4 |
> org.apache.iotdb.cluster.log.applier.AsyncDataLogApplier
> (AsyncDataLogApplier.java:95)
> org.apache.iotdb.db.exception.metadata.StorageGroupNotSetException: Storage
> group is not set for current seriesPath: [root.devices.wf03.wt01.ts2]
> at
> org.apache.iotdb.db.metadata.MTree.getStorageGroupPath(MTree.java:769)
> at
> org.apache.iotdb.db.metadata.MManager.getStorageGroupPath(MManager.java:758)
> at
> org.apache.iotdb.cluster.metadata.CMManager.getStorageGroupPath(CMManager.java:1797)
> at
> org.apache.iotdb.cluster.log.applier.AsyncDataLogApplier.getPlanSG(AsyncDataLogApplier.java:166)
> at
> org.apache.iotdb.cluster.log.applier.AsyncDataLogApplier.getPlanKey(AsyncDataLogApplier.java:138)
> at
> org.apache.iotdb.cluster.log.applier.AsyncDataLogApplier.getLogKey(AsyncDataLogApplier.java:123)
> at
> org.apache.iotdb.cluster.log.applier.AsyncDataLogApplier.apply(AsyncDataLogApplier.java:93)
> at
> org.apache.iotdb.cluster.log.manage.RaftLogManager.applyEntries(RaftLogManager.java:685)
> at
> org.apache.iotdb.cluster.log.manage.RaftLogManager.commitTo(RaftLogManager.java:635)
> at
> org.apache.iotdb.cluster.server.member.RaftMember.commitLog(RaftMember.java:1436)
> at
> org.apache.iotdb.cluster.server.member.RaftMember.appendLogInGroup(RaftMember.java:1595)
> at
> org.apache.iotdb.cluster.server.member.RaftMember.processPlanLocally(RaftMember.java:963)
> at
> org.apache.iotdb.cluster.server.member.DataGroupMember.executeNonQueryPlanWithKnownLeader(DataGroupMember.java:710)
> at
> org.apache.iotdb.cluster.server.member.DataGroupMember.executeNonQueryPlan(DataGroupMember.java:695)
> at
> org.apache.iotdb.cluster.server.member.RaftMember.executeNonQueryPlan(RaftMember.java:719)
> at
> org.apache.iotdb.cluster.server.service.BaseSyncService.executeNonQueryPlan(BaseSyncService.java:163)
> at
> org.apache.iotdb.cluster.server.DataClusterServer.executeNonQueryPlan(DataClusterServer.java:918)
> at
> org.apache.iotdb.cluster.rpc.thrift.RaftService$Processor$executeNonQueryPlan.getResult(RaftService.java:918)
> at
> org.apache.iotdb.cluster.rpc.thrift.RaftService$Processor$executeNonQueryPlan.getResult(RaftService.java:898)
> at org.apache.thrift.ProcessFunction.process(ProcessFunction.java:38)
> at org.apache.thrift.TBaseProcessor.process(TBaseProcessor.java:38)
> at
> org.apache.thrift.server.TThreadPoolServer$WorkerProcess.run(TThreadPoolServer.java:248)
> at
> java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
> at
> java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
> at java.lang.Thread.run(Thread.java:748)
> 2021-05-18 19:39:08,432 | DEBUG |
> [check-log-applier-Node(internalIp:10.21.159.13, metaPort:22250,
> nodeIdentifier:1852007839, dataPort:22252, clientPort:22260,
> clientIp:10.21.159.13)] | Node(internalIp:10.21.159.13, metaPort:22250,
> nodeIdentifier:1852007839, dataPort:22252, clientPort:22260,
> clientIp:10.21.159.13): log=seriesPath: root.devices.wf03.wt01.ts2,
> resultDataType: INT64,
>
--
This message was sent by Atlassian Jira
(v8.20.1#820001)